Children's Festival Lindau 2026: Festival Morning, Parade and Communal Singing
The Children's Festival is one of the most defining dates in Lindau's summer events. If you want to experience Lindau not just as a postcard motif but as a living city culture, this day in 2026 is a particularly good occasion.
What you can expect in 2026
- Early official wake-up call in the morning (please check exact times/regulations with the city/organizer)
- Parade through the city towards the island/old town areas
- Communal singing and program items at central locations
- Decentralized celebrations in districts/school and club environments (depending on year group/organization)
Planning tip: If you want to see the parade, allow enough time and follow the officially communicated route and closure notices. Especially in the morning, the island old town can get very crowded.
City Festival Lindau 2026: Old Town Atmosphere from Day to Evening
At the City Festival, the alleys and squares of Lindau's old town are transformed into a large promenade: music, stalls, encounters, and a program that typically stretches throughout the day and into the evening.
Typical program components
- Live music on several small stages or at changing locations
- Culinary & market stalls (regional and international, depending on the stall operator)
- Family offers and low-threshold participation points (if planned for the respective year)
Practical: For arrival and departure, it is advisable to read the information on parking, public transport, and closures in the official event entry. In the island old town, walking is usually the most relaxed way to get around.

Sailing Regatta "RUND UM" 2026: Starting Atmosphere and Lights on Lake Constance
The Lake Constance regatta "RUND UM" is a maritime highlight that will be particularly attractive for spectators in 2026 who want to experience the interplay of sport, harbor activity, and evening atmosphere. You should check information on starting areas, spectator zones, and times directly with the organizer.
Good observation points (depending on regulations in 2026)
- Harbor promenade and waterfront areas around Lindau harbor
- View axes towards the lighthouse/lion (if accessible and open)
- Quieter waterfront sections a little further away if you prefer less crowding
Planning tip: If the start and evening event coincide, accommodations and restaurant places are often in high demand. Reserve early and check travel recommendations.

Excursion Tip 2026: Operas on the Lake Stage (Bregenz Festival)
For many Lindau guests, an evening at the Bregenz Festival (Lake Stage) is also part of the program in summer 2026. Lindau is well suited as a starting point for a cultural evening in the neighboring region due to its location on Lake Constance – especially if you want to explore Lindau during the day and experience a major open-air production in the evening.
Practical: For the schedule, tickets, and travel times, the official festival website is decisive. Coordinate your return trip/public transport early so that the evening ends stress-free.
